SN74AHCT273PWR-P Description

SN74AHCT273PWR-P Description

The SN74AHCT273PWR-P is a high-speed, 8-bit D-type flip-flop IC manufactured by Texas Instruments. It is part of the 74AHCT series, known for its robust performance and compatibility with a wide range of logic families. This device features a clock frequency of up to 75 MHz, ensuring high-speed data processing and synchronization. The maximum propagation delay of 9.2 ns at 5V and 50pF makes it suitable for applications requiring precise timing and minimal latency.

The SN74AHCT273PWR-P operates within a supply voltage range of 4.5V to 5.5V, providing flexibility in power supply requirements. It has a quiescent current of only 4A µ, which is advantageous for low-power applications. The device is designed with a positive edge trigger, ensuring reliable data capture on the rising edge of the clock signal. It also includes a master reset function, allowing for easy initialization and control of the flip-flops.

The SN74AHCT273PWR-P is packaged in a 20-pin TSSOP (Thin Shrink Small Outline Package), which is ideal for surface-mount applications. This package type offers a compact footprint and enhanced thermal performance, making it suitable for space-constrained designs. The device is RoHS3 compliant, ensuring environmental sustainability and regulatory compliance.
